GPU docker builds are failing #53

Things are failing when we attempt to install the GPU version of pytorch

--------------------
  10 |     COPY pytorch.yml pytorch.yml
  11 | >>> RUN mamba env update -n base --file pytorch.yml \
  12 | >>>     && conda clean -afy \
  13 | >>>     && mamba uninstall -y pytorch torchvision \
  14 | >>>     && mamba install -y -n base -c pytorch -c nvidia -c conda-forge \
  15 | >>>         "cudatoolkit=${CUDA_VER%.*}.*" \
  16 | >>>         "cuda-version=${CUDA_VER%.*}.*" \
  17 | >>>         pytorch \
  18 | >>>         torchvision \
  19 | >>>         "pytorch-cuda=${CUDA_VER%.*}.*" \
  20 | >>>     && conda clean -afy \
  21 | >>>     && rm pytorch.yml
  22 |     
--------------------
ERROR: failed to solve: process "/bin/bash -euo pipefail -c mamba env update -n base --file pytorch.yml     && conda clean -afy     && mamba uninstall -y pytorch torchvision     && mamba install -y -n base -c pytorch -c nvidia -c conda-forge         \"cudatoolkit=${CUDA_VER%.*}.*\"         \"cuda-version=${CUDA_VER%.*}.*\"         pytorch         torchvision         \"pytorch-cuda=${CUDA_VER%.*}.*\"     && conda clean -afy     && rm pytorch.yml" did not complete successfully: exit code: 1

Just a hunch but there have been a lot of changes to how pytorch is distributed with conda lately. My guess is we need to install everything from conda-forge now.
